Description
New descriptors are used which have
Vec<Node>structure and thus the conversion inwitness_row.rsfrom[][]bytetoVec<Node>was removed. Note thatkeccak_datais now part of theNodestruct - each node holds the byte streams that need to be hashed.Additionally, an MPT benchmark was added (some structs needed to be made public).
